On 2014-08-06 the FDA classified a Class II recall of Benicar HCT Tablets (olmesartan medoxomil/hydrochlorothiazide) 40 mg/12.5 mg, 30 count bottles, Rx Only, Manufactured for: Daiichi Sankyo,… by Daiichi Sankyo Pharma Development, citing temperature Abuse; various products were not stored at Controlled Room Temperature as per USP guidelines during shipping.
